1999 Avalon Door Locks Unlocking at Random

My friend has a 1999 Avalon. The door locks have started opening at random.
I would like to do a little debugging. Does any body know where the control
module for the door locks is located?

Also, is there a separate module for the alarm system or are the two
integrated?

It seems the doors unlock at random. If the alarm is set, then the alarm
sounds. To me that implies the car doesn't "think" it was the remote that
unlocked the doors.

We were sitting in his driveway last night having a cold one and every few
minutes we could hear the door locks "click". In one case, we locked all
the doors (alarm not set). In a few minutes, we heard the click and is
seems only the driver's door was unlocked. To me that means the lock
controller thought that someone unlocked the driver's door using the inside
door handle or key in the door.

The car has an aftermarket remote starter system. He has taken the car to
both the dealer and the guys that installed the remote starter. Both say
their parts check out and it must be a problem with the other's equipment.

Might check the wiring between the drivers door and frame, this can fray as the drivers door is constantly being opened and closed. Also check each door switch, a defective switch can cause the doors to unlock.
